  1. Courses and formats for the 1500M and 5K will be determined by the availability of facilities in the host city.
  2. The circuit for 5 km should be conducted on the road in a recommended loop of 1000M and 500M between turn around to turn around. The 1500M Power Walk can be held on a road course or a track.
  3. Awards will be presented for 1st through 8th place for each event within each age division.

Qualifying Rules

  1. For 2025, Power Walk event will be classified as an “OPEN” event. Athletes do not need to qualify at a 2024 state qualifier.
  2. The minimum distance acceptable for qualifying will be 1500M.
  3. The preferred 5K Power Walk at the State qualifier is on a road course but the State qualifier will have the option to use a track for the event. The National Senior Games 5K Power Walk event will be held on a road course.
  4. If a track is used the 5K is referred as a 5000M.

Entry Regulations

  1. Athletes qualified in either the 1500M or the 5K power walk may compete in both events.
  2. Power Walk will continue as an Open Sport for the 2025 National Senior Games presented by Humana.
  3. Qualification will not be required for Power Walk.
  4. Powerwalk can be counted as a third sport ONLY for the 2025 National Senior Games.

Venue Spotlight

1500M Power Walk - Cyclone Sports Complex (Ames, IA)
The 1500M Power Walk competition will take place at the Cyclone Sports Complex in Ames, Iowa, for the 2025 National Senior Games presented by Humana. The $13 million facility is home to Iowa State University's track and field, soccer and softball teams. The state-of-the-art facility has a BSS 2000 Hobart texture track surface, on-site restrooms, concessions, athlete and official locker rooms, athletic training room, press box, spectator seating and ample free parking. The complex is approximately 35 minutes north of downtown Des Moines and offers numerous new amenities.
5K Power Walk - Jack Trice Stadium (Ames, IA)
1732 Jack Trice Wy, Ames, IA 50011
The 5K Power Walk competition for the 2025 National Senior Games presented by Humana will take place in Ames, Iowa. The asphalt course will consist of a closed circuit 1K loop in the shadows of the Jack Trice Stadium, home of Iowa State University's football team. Free parking will be available nearby, and restrooms and water will be available to athletes on-site. Race details and the course routes are forthcoming.
